Abstract

The Pictorial Attitude Implicit Association Test (PA-IAT) has recently been developed as a new measure of need for power. This study aims to extend the scope of the PA-IAT to need for affiliation. In line with implicit motive theory, results show that the need for affiliation PA-IAT predicts non-declarative measures of motivation provided that need for affiliation is activated. We also obtained evidence for the discriminant validity of the measure. In general, our results confirm that the PA-IAT is a valid measure of implicit motives and show that the PA-IAT can also be used for the assessment of need for affiliation.

► We validated the Pictorial Attitude-IAT (PA-IAT) as measure of need for affiliation. ► The PA-IAT predicts non-declarative behavior if need for affiliation is activated. ► The PA-IAT is not related to direct measures of need for affiliation.
